A Quick Intro to TickTick

TickTick is a free task management and to-do list tool that focuses on productivity and simplicity. It assists you in staying organized, managing your time, and achieving your goals.

The app has a simple and user-friendly layout, with a list of to-dos and activities that can be sorted by date, priority, and category. It also has features like reminders, notes, collaboration tools, and much more. TickTick is an iOS, Android, Mac, Windows, and online app.

2. Todoist

Todoist

Todoist is a task management app that allows users to organize and prioritize their to-do lists and tasks. It offers features such as natural language processing, project and label organization, and integration with popular calendar apps such as Google Calendar.

Todoist is available on multiple platforms including desktop, mobile, and web, and offers a range of pricing options including a free version and a paid subscription with additional features. Users can customize their Todoist experience with features such as custom filters and themes. Todoist is widely used by individuals and teams for personal and professional task management.

4. Things 3

Things 3 is a task management application available for macOS, iOS, and watchOS. It enables users to enter activities quickly, arrange them into projects, and manage their productivity using today’s lists. Many features are included in the app, such as custom tags, due date reminders and deadlines, search capabilities, and connectivity with other apps.

Which is the best TickTick alternative?

The best alternative to TickTick would depend on multiple factors like your purpose of switching, the use case, and the type of user experience you’ve come to like.

For example, if you’re looking for a task management app with a user-friendly layout and a list of to-dos that can be sorted by date, priority, and category, Any.do might be the best option for you. On the other hand, if you’re looking for a visual way to organize your projects and tasks, Trello might be a better fit.
